I am selling my Loricraft PRC-4 record cleaning machine. The machine is in great condition, there is just some discoloration on the brass tonearm wand, which tends to happen over time. It comes with a near full spool of the nylon thread.

Suction from the pump is exceptional and operates quiet (compared to VPI, Nitty Gritty). I have owned a Nitty Gritty 1.5 and VPI 16.5 and in my opinion the Loricraft vacuums/cleans much better than slot machines.

It also includes the original blue polyester cloth dust cover.

I own a PRC-4 and it is the best recording cleaning machine I have ever used. The PRC-4 is the one with the more powerful vacuum suction. I also own a VPI-17 and the Loricraft is hands down a better machine that cleans more thoroughly. I have recleaned records originally cleaned on the VPI and noticed the difference.
